Lebonheur Children's Medical Center

Lebonheur Children's Medical Center
Lebonheur Children's Medical Center 8071 Winchester Road Memphis, TN 38125
About

Lebonheur Children's Medical Center

Lebonheur Children's Medical Center practices at 8071 Winchester Road, Memphis, TN 38125
Primary Specialty

Uncategorized

Consumer Feedback
Add a Review
There are no recent reviews. Be the first!